Hi Brieuc
As beta tester I try to report some little anomaly.
First of all, I have these current version of FW: Thermostat V64, Relay V159, Valve v47

Image

As you can see in the graphic in a room equipped with valve the temperature control reaction is really too slow. i know that the valve it is not a thermostat, but actually shut off the heater really too late. I programmed temp for 23°, but raised to 25,5° before slope down.



Image

In this second graph you see a three different rooms graph. The first two is valve controlled heater room, the third is a thermostat room (with valve too on heater). As you can see, the behavior of the temp is correct in the thermostat room (salotto), in the other two rooms, the heater some time is hot, without need it. The ambience temperature is ever over the programmed temp, but at the 11:00 when boiler is powered on by thermostat, the temperature raise in the other room. This is a really strange behavior. Thermostat tell to valve to open without reason.

Tell me if you need other info to try to catch the problem.

Hi,
The gap will be reduced by PID, but I suggest that you reduce the temperature of the heating water if possible, or place the Thermostat away from a heating source (as it seems that the measured temperature increases very fast).
Now about the second graph, it can be explained by the spread of the heat in all the house, and also by the sun exposure? In any case, the Valves were not opened.
